What is Fascia?
Fascia is a fibrous connective tissue that forms a continuous network throughout the body. It can be divided into three primary types:

Superficial Fascia: Located just underneath the skin, this layer acts like a cushion, providing insulation and enabling flexibility in movement.

Deep Fascia: Found much deeper in the body, surrounding muscles, bones, Soffits Installers nerves, and blood vessels, deep fascia help in the effective working of structures throughout movement.

Visceral Fascia: This kind of fascia covers organs and helps them maintain their position within the body cavity.
The Importance of Fascia
The fascial system plays an important role not only in physical motion however also in total health. Here are a few reasons that fascia is important:

Structural Support: Fascia supplies structural integrity to muscles and organs, helping to hold whatever in place.

Assists in Movement: A healthy fascial system permits smooth moving in between tissues during activity.

Discomfort Connection: Restrictively tight fascia can result in discomfort and pain, typically causing movement issues.

Proprioception: Fascia includes sensory nerve endings that help the body view its position and movement in area.
Comprehending Fascia Dysfunction
Fascia dysfunction can arise from a variety of aspects, including:

Injury or Trauma: Physical injury can result in inflammation and scar tissue advancement within the fascia.

Sedentary Lifestyle: Prolonged lack of exercise can lead to fascial adhesions, limiting movement.

Repeated Movements: Jobs and exercises that need recurring movements can lead to fascial constraints.

Poor Posture: Incorrect posture during daily activities can result in tension build-up within the fascia.
